Category: Search Architecture

Search Architecture defines the structural foundation that determines whether a website achieves durable visibility or gradual decline.

Modern search systems evaluate websites not as isolated pages, but as interconnected entity networks with measurable structural integrity. Crawl efficiency, semantic clustering, entity clarity, and internal link architecture directly influence how search engines classify, trust, and rank a domain.

This category explores the engineering principles behind sustainable search visibility, including semantic cluster design, entity-based architecture, crawl optimization, and structural authority development.

These frameworks form the foundation for resilient performance across Google and AI-driven search systems.
